No More Than 16 MB of Memory Reported on Some IBM PS/2 Models (137755)



The information in this article applies to:

  • Microsoft Windows 95

This article was previously published under Q137755

SYMPTOMS

When you are using Windows 95 on one of the following computers with more than 16 MB of RAM, Windows 95 reports that only 16 MB of RAM are present:
  • IBM PS/2 Model 77
  • IBM PS/2 Model 90
  • IBM PS/2 Model 95
  • IBM PS/Note 425 model 2618-M40

CAUSE

These computers use a nonstandard API for reporting memory in excess of 16 MB that is not supported by Windows 95.

MORE INFORMATION

The computers listed in this article use INT 15 ax=c700h to report memory above 16 MB. (Other IBM PS/2 Microchannel computers may use INT 15 ax=E881.) The updated version of Himem.sys accepts a /P switch that causes HIMEM to use this API to detect memory in excess of 16 MB. Without the /P switch, the updated HIMEM does not use this API, and functions the same as the shipping version of HIMEM.

The new version of Himem.sys reports itself as version 3.95, the same as the shipping version.
